Wayfair
Wayfair is an online furniture store that carries many different items. They offer everything from sectionals and sofas, to smaller items like lamps and rugs. Their website also includes useful filters, which make it easy to find the right items for your home.
They don't make anything themselves however they do purchase from many suppliers to ensure that their products are competitively priced. They are focused on eco-friendly practices, and they often collaborate with companies who are committed to sustainable business practices.
One of the great things about Wayfair is that they always have a great variety of deals on their site. They run a monthly sale and are well-known for their annual Way Day, which offers discounts of up to 80 percent off furniture and home decor.
Wayfair's return policy is a great feature. They accept returns on the majority of items within 30 days, less shipping costs.
Although Wayfair has a few negative reviews however, the majority of their customer interactions are positive. They take the time to address their customers' complaints. They also offer a range of assembly services which can help you get your new pieces set up quickly and efficiently.

Cymax
Cymax offers bunk beds of different styles. They provide free shipping and some great discounts on their products.
You can also return the item to them if you're not happy with it. They do charge a restocking of up to 25 percent as well as shipping fees.
The site might not be as user-friendly as some stores, but they do offer a good selection of bunk beds. They also have a variety of filters to help you select the best one for your needs.
For instance, you can look up a bed by brand, price, style and finish, whether it comes with a desk or trundle, gender, ladder placement and weight capacity top or bottom bed size, and more. There's even a special buys section that gives discounts on certain bed models.
The website has a section that is very helpful. You can read reviews about all of the beds they sell. Some of the beds have problems however, the majority of reviews are positive. There are a few people who complained that they had to replace the wooden slats since they broke while in use.

Lowe's

Lowe's is a major home improvement chain that has locations all over the country. They are known for their affordable prices and many options of goods. Their products are of high-quality and include furniture such as dining tables, chairs, and sofas. They also sell bedding and mattresses.
They also sell furniture and household items online, as well as their large box stores. They have a huge selection of bunk beds available in a variety of prices. The company runs a Bunks Across American campaign that brings together its efforts with Sleep in Heavenly Peace and SkillsUSA and thousands of volunteers to construct and distribute high-quality beds to children in need across the nation.
SHP and four Lowe's stores in the Roanoke valley have teamed up to build 40 bunk beds for children living in the area. The best part is that SHP has donated materials, tools, and money to help build these beds.
